I've done some python code optimization recently and I was fairly disappointed in the profiling options; more precisely the profiling visualization options. Standard python provides pstats, which is basic and has an awkward command based GUI. I've tried runsnakerun and snakevis which do provide a nice graphical view but little else.
Easy to use, hierarchical list, clear output. I like this. I never used live profiling before and I can already see where it could be super handy.

- fijal 12y agoThere is lsprofcalltree which will use normal cProfile and give you output suitable for kcachegrind (which is awesome)
- perimo 12y agoFor IPython-based profiling, I find the %timeit and %memit magic commands invaluable. This post has a good overview: http://pynash.org/2013/03/06/timing-and-profiling.html http://pynash.org/2013/03/06/timing-and-profiling.html
